QUARTERLY PLANNING NOTE — Inventory Write-Down

Branch managers: following the stocktake, head office will record a write-down on aged Norwick-line components held across all branches. Items unsold beyond eighteen months are affected. Please verify your counts against the central register before month-end, flag discrepancies to regional finance, and suspend reordering of the affected range. Disposal instructions will follow separately. This adjustment connects to broader portfolio decisions described in the confidential note below.

internal memo for kagaf-bajop: Praethix Works plans to lower the Ulaael list price by 16.0 percent in November. The pricing group signed off on a budget of $213.4 million for Project Zorwyn. The renewal with Casirix Group closes at $170.5 million a year, 8.1 percent above the last contract. Project Gilok slips by six weeks because of the audit delay.

Ticket #4412: The Parcelwise webhook signing secret lives in the Kestrel vault, which locked itself after three failed unlock attempts during last night's rotation. New team members should know this blocks all parcel-tracking webhook redeliveries until the vault is reopened. Use the recovery flow in the admin console, not the CLI. The recovery passphrase for the Kestrel vault is below.

strongbox words: kasok-rusvan-queneth-holok

Handover — Budget Request, Veltram Expansion

To: incoming Finance Director from R. Oakhurst.

The Veltram warehouse expansion request (1.2m) is drafted, reviewed by Legal, awaiting board slot. Quotes valid until month-end. Contingency set at 10%; Procurement wants it at 12% — resist. Payroll impact already modelled by Dana Pryce. Push for approval before the Harlow audit begins. Rationale is in the confidential business note below.

management briefing: Headcount on the Belix team goes from 60 to 93 by the end of November. Gross margin on Belix came in at 23 percent against a plan of 47 percent.

Quarterly Planning Note — Franchise Agreement

Heads of department: quick update. The franchise deal with Brellow's Coffeeworks is essentially done — legal is tidying the territory clauses for the Narrowvale region. Expect onboarding work to hit ops and training teams next quarter, so pad your capacity plans. The confidential commercial terms are noted below.

confidential, kahop-yahap: Project Weniel slips by six weeks because of the staffing delay.